Could you spare a little time each week to brighten someone’s day?

Marie Curie is looking for caring, local volunteers to visit people in their homes or community settings during the last year of life. It’s about simple things that make a big difference - having a chat, offering companionship, and being there when it matters most.

Availability: 3 hours per week

Time: Flexible to suit your schedule

Locations: Multiple locations available in East Surrey

Criteria: Aged 18 or over. A Criminal Record Check is required for this opportunity - Marie Curie will cover the cost of this.

What you’ll do

  • Visit someone once a week for a friendly chat
  • Listen and offer emotional support
  • Share helpful information if needed
  • Be a reassuring presence for families and carers
  • Signpost to relevant Marie Curie services

What you’ll gain

  • Full training, ongoing guidance and wellbeing support
  • Recognition for your time and effort
  • Updates on the difference you’re making
  • Long Service Awards
  • Be part of the UK’s leading end-of-life charity
  • Travel and expenses covered
  • Access to discounts on shopping, travel, entertainment, and more

What skills do I need?

Why you'd be a great fit:

  • Friendly, approachable, and empathetic
  • A good listener
  • Comfortable talking to people from all walks of life
  • Respectful and sensitive to others’ needs
  • Comfortable using basic IT (email, Word, attachments)
